A line passes through the points (–5, 2) and (10, –1). Which is the equation of the line?
givi [52]

The correct answer is A) y = -1/5x + 1

To find the equation of the line, start by finding the slope. You can do this by using the slope formula below.

m(slope) = (y2 - y1)/(x2 - x1)

m = (2 - -1)/(-5 - 10)

m = 3/-15

m = -1/5

Now that we have the slope, we can use it along with either point in point-slope form to get the equation.

y - y1 = m(x - x1)

y - 2 = -1/5(x + 5)

y - 2 = -1/5x - 1

y = -1/5x + 1

Given that £1 = $1.62<br> b)<br> a) How much is £650 in $?<br> b) How much is $405 in £?
arsen [322]

Answer:

A) £650 = $1053

B) $405 = £250

Step-by-step explanation:

For a) Since £1 is equal to $1.62 you would just do £650 times 1.62 to get $1053

For b) Since £1 is equal to $1.62 you would do $405 divided by 1.62 to get £250
